In NBC's new political drama, State of Affairs, we not only get the TV return of Katherine Heigl (Grey's Anatomy), but we're also given a window into the inner workings of our government via the President's secret weapon.
In this case, that weapon is Heigl's Charleston Tucker.
In this exclusive first look, Heigl shows us Tucker working alongside POTUS - portrayed by Alfre Woodard - while we also meet Executive Producer Rodney Faraon (ex-briefer to two Presidents) and Executive Producer Henry Crumpton (former CIA operative), two men who know this world very well.
According to Crumpton, State of Affairs is "current and relevant" to what's going on in the world. Will you be giving it a chance? Let's take a look.
State Of Affairs premieres November 17 at 10/9c on NBC.
